Publisher's Summary

Something very strange starts happening in Nightshade the summer that the eldest Giordano sister, Rose, gets a job working at Dr. Franken's research laboratory. People are starting to see double. Doppelgngers of Nightshade residents are popping up all over town. Daisy, Rose, and Poppy think it's a coincidence, until the rumors start that their father, who disappeared several years ago, has been spotted in town.

Meanwhile, Daisy's beau, Ryan, is spending all of his time training for football, and like the other guys on the team, he's grown enormous almost overnight. Samantha Devereux's boyfriend's neck has doubled in size since school ended. Could the football players be resorting to extreme measures to win?

Between summer jobs, sugar rushes, and beach parties, the Giordano girls get to the bottom of these mysteries and more.

Critic Reviews

"Fans who mourn the loss of TV's Veronica Mars are in for a treat as Perez delivers a wisecracking, boy-lusting, determined sleuth of a high school protagonist...this quick, lighter-than-air spoof of the undead, cheerleaders and popularity is pure pleasure." ( Publishers Weekly)
